THE use of Artificial Intelligence in fleet management and new legislation and the impact on fleets head the agenda at the Association of Fleet Professionals (AFP) annual conference on 13 May.

Open to AFP members, places are filling up fast for the event, taking place at the British Motor Museum, Gaydon, Warwickshire. The conference will focus on overcoming the main challenges currently being faced by fleet professionals, as reported by AFP members.

After a welcome and State of the Nation from Paul Hollick, AFP Chair and one of our awards judges, it’s straight into navigating the challenges of EV transition presented by Ayvens.

There will be guest speakers from OZEV and Farizon (the sponsor). The BVRLA will brief members on its upcoming PCN campaign and there will be a session on leading a fleet through crisis and corporate risk. There will also be another of the popular interactive sessions on reducing fuel costs. 

Two panel sessions will cover:

• Use of AI in Fleet Management

• New legislation and the impact on fleets in general (calendar of legal changes within the next 18 months)

In addition, the event will also include an AFP Fleet Academy Awards Ceremony to celebrate members who have successfully completed training courses throughout the year.
